Output 31c84488ae3db549947025142d5bd65618fae33729f11d8762566cb22290793d:22

value
449303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45fb8ab2189c355c17bfe23c1eb25063531358cc OP_EQUAL
address
MEHCC6WQFvvDAKm7bt76LFFjkbqE64EeuS
transaction
31c84488ae3db549947025142d5bd65618fae33729f11d8762566cb22290793d
spent
true